Description

Data centers are rapidly becoming a cornerstone of the digital economy, powering artificial intelligence, cloud computing, financial services, and public infrastructure. While proponents cite their potential to expand local tax bases, attract investment, and drive innovation, these projects have also generated bipartisan local opposition focused on energy and water use, land and environmental impacts, noise, and limited permanent job creation. This panel brings together diverse perspectives to examine whether—and under what conditions—data centers can deliver meaningful community and economic value, exploring how policymakers, communities, utilities, and developers can better align development with sustainability, workforce needs, equity, and long-term public benefit.
